BACKGROUND:
The City Council approved the Affordable Housing Work Plan on January 5, 2021. The Plan prioritized the following three recommendations that were included in the Housing Needs Assessment/Affordable Housing Plan:
1) Inclusionary Zoning Ordinance (IZO),
2) Naturally Occurring Affordable Housing (NOAH) Preservation Plan, and
3) Single-Family Rehabilitation Program
In July 2020, the Commission ranked and prioritized several other recommendations included in the Analysis of Impediments to Fair Housing Choice (AI) report. Two-person committees were established to assist staff in the implementation of the recommendations.
